New York: E. P. Dutton & Company. Very Good in Very Good- dust jacket. 1966. First Edition. Hardcover. Text is clean. Cover shows light wear. Dust jacket shows some shelfwear, small tear to top edge of front panel. States First Edition. Grease pencil number on front free endpaper. ; [1966 Dutton Award Winner for Junior Animal Book. ] [Ward & Marquardt, Authors of Books for Young People, 2nd ed, pg. 376]; B&W Illustrations; 96 pages .
